Ashton Kutcher is speaking out about the legal battles swirling around Danny Masterson, who is headed for a second trial in connection with allegations of sexual assault involving three women at his home in the Hollywood Hills between 2001 and 2003.The 44-year-old actor, speaking with Esquire on Tuesday, said that he hopes Masterson 'to be found innocent of the charges brought against him,' with the publication noting that that is not 'the same as Kutcher wanting his friend to get off the hook.'Kutcher, who costarred with Masterson on That '70s Show and The Ranch, said that with his limited perspective, he does not have 'a space to comment' on the situation.
